Five-Year-Old Killed In Farm Accident


Last Update: 10/23/2009 1:08 am
WEST HARRISON, Ind. -- A five-year-old boy is dead after he was struck by his grandfather’s pickup truck Thursday morning.

Franklin County Sheriff’s Office say Thomas Frondorf, 65, did not see his grandson, Will Thomas Frondorf,  riding a bike in front of his Ford F150 pickup when he pulled forward in a barn yard on Mortashed Road in West Harrison.

The impact sent the five-year-old under the front of truck.  He was removed from under the truck by his father who started first aid immediately.

Emergency crews from Brookville were called to the scene. The child was flown to Children’s Hospital in Cincinnati, but died as a result of his injuries.

The accident remains under investigation.
